How they compare
Lithuania currently reports 11.48 terawatt-hours against 6.49 terawatt-hours in Latvia, a difference of 4.99 terawatt-hours.
That makes Lithuania's figure about 1.8 times Latvia's.
The two have swapped places 2 times across 41 shared years of data; in 1985 it was Lithuania ahead.
Latvia ranks 64th and Lithuania ranks 62nd of 77 countries.
Across the 5 decades both report, Latvia averaged higher in 1 and Lithuania in 4.
Head to head by decade
| Decade | Latvia | Lithuania | Difference | Ahead |
|---|---|---|---|---|
| 1980s | 3.26 terawatt-hours | 35.54 terawatt-hours | 32.28 terawatt-hours | Lithuania |
| 1990s | 3.13 terawatt-hours | 39.72 terawatt-hours | 36.59 terawatt-hours | Lithuania |
| 2000s | 3.02 terawatt-hours | 35.3 terawatt-hours | 32.28 terawatt-hours | Lithuania |
| 2010s | 5.06 terawatt-hours | 3.2 terawatt-hours | 1.85 terawatt-hours | Latvia |
| 2020s | 6.19 terawatt-hours | 7.51 terawatt-hours | 1.32 terawatt-hours | Lithuania |
Averages of every year both report within each decade.
